The same forwarding mechanisms that spread entertainment also propagate misinformation. Mothers, often acting out of care, have been unwitting vectors for health hoaxes, political propaganda, and fear-based warnings. Popular media has responded by depicting the "concerned mom sharing fake news" as a stock character in sitcoms (e.g., The Simpsons ' Marge forwarding chain emails) and public service announcements. This reflexive critique within popular media demonstrates the reciprocal relationship: life imitates media (mothers see the trope and self-correct), and media imitates life (shows dramatize the phenomenon).

Popular media has eagerly adopted the aesthetics of modern mobile communication to ground its characters in reality. In contemporary television series, plotlines frequently revolve around miscommunications sent via text or picture messages. These scenarios often juxtapose a mother’s well-intentioned digital outreach with the fast-paced, cynical nature of younger generations' internet literacy.
In popular media, the depiction of motherhood has shifted from the flawless, idealized sitcom mothers of the 20th century to the raw, unfiltered "wine mom" or "overwhelmed mom" tropes of today.
